Mission Statement

Transitional Living program for homeless young women ages 18-24 that was created to provide housing, educational opportunities and employment to change lives.

Description

Our program allows residents to complete a program that encompasses life skills, counseling, educational opportunities and employment. The life skillls that residents receive teach them how to run a household, how to manage their money and how to cope with everyday situations that may occur in their lives. The young women can reside in the program for up to 24 months. After a resident has successfully completed the program, they transition into independent living. They are monitored as part of the program for the first year after they complete the program.
